Programmer Professional Markets Resume Sample

4.7
27 votes
Resume Create

The Resume Builder

Create a Resume in Minutes with Professional Resume Templates

Dustin Mitchell
6167 Bednar Ports,  Chicago,  IL
+1 (555) 144 4918

Work Experience


Programmer Professional Markets Manager
08/2016 - PRESENT
Houston, TX
  • Experience: At least 5-7 years’ experience in a large Data Warehouse environment. 5-7 years’ experience in Informatica PowerCenter (9x/10x), focused on utilizing push down optimization, mapplets and worklets
  • Development experience in complex application development (client and/or server) using C#/.NET along with a background in messaging
  • Experience with database development on MS SQL Server 2012
  • Senior developer level experience designing financial applications, ideally in risk area
  • Experience with Bank’s quartz development platform is ideal
  • Well versed with SQL programming and database design principles
  • Good knowledge of data structures, algorithms and distributed/parallel computing techniques
  • Basic knowledge of financial products and risk measures is essential
Programmer Professional Markets
10/2011 - 05/2016
San Francisco, CA
  • Data analysis skills and ability to analyze risk results, diagnose problems with product reference and market data is essential
  • Well versed with Oracle SQL tuning, Autosys scheduling, UNIX shell scripting Desired Job Skills Actimize Modeler
  • Senior Developer with 7-10+ years’ experience in object oriented development to work on data architecture and messaging applications in Global Risk Technology
  • Demonstrates expertise in a variety of the field’s concepts, practices, and procedures related to ETL/Data design and development
  • Experience in a large Data Warehouse environment
  • Experience in Informatica PowerCenter (9x/10x), focused on utilizing push down optimization, mapplets and worklets. Experience working complex transformations including update strategies, routers, normalizers etc
  • Experience with scheduling tools such as Autosys, TIDAL
  • Experience with Python and usage of the Quartz framework
  • Manage the relationship with the various business partner’s stake holders throughout the project duration
Programmer Professional Markets Manager
09/2005 - 05/2011
Detroit, MI
  • Experience data warehousing or reporting application
  • Solid knowledge of the Hadoop development and implementation
  • Play a significant part in designing, architecting, engineering, and developing enterprise data solutions on the Hadoop and RDBMS ecosystems
  • Perform analysis and uncover insights either in data, technology or business solution sets
  • Maintain a strong risk culture across all aspects of delivery
  • Create scalable and high performance components for reuse by many development teams
  • Define and execute meaningful Proofs of Concept and/or prototypes, then oversee handover to operational teams
  • Propose best practices/standards for use across

Education


Utah State University - Orem Education Center
1999 - 2004
Bachelor's Degree in Computer Science

Professional Skills


  • Strong core java skills including multi-threading, collections API, JDBC and knowledge of Java profiling tools
  • Strong coding, debugging, and analytical skills
  • Excellent object oriented design & development skills required
  • Exceptional intelligence and problem-solving skills
  • Agile development practices with a focus on writing thorough and testable code. Experience developing desktop or web applications using C#/.NET
  • Experience supporting commodities trading and market making
  • Experience in using frameworks like spring, spring boot, mybatis

How to write Programmer Professional Markets Resume

Programmer Professional Markets role is responsible for analysis, java, design, basic, microsoft, excel, collections, credit, integration, database.
To write great resume for programmer professional markets job, your resume must include:

  • Your contact information
  • Work experience
  • Education
  • Skill listing

Contact Information For Programmer Professional Markets Resume

The section contact information is important in your programmer professional markets resume. The recruiter has to be able to contact you ASAP if they like to offer you the job. This is why you need to provide your:

  • First and last name
  • Email
  • Telephone number

Work Experience in Your Programmer Professional Markets Resume

The section work experience is an essential part of your programmer professional markets resume. It’s the one thing the recruiter really cares about and pays the most attention to.
This section, however, is not just a list of your previous programmer professional markets responsibilities. It's meant to present you as a wholesome candidate by showcasing your relevant accomplishments and should be tailored specifically to the particular programmer professional markets position you're applying to. The work experience section should be the detailed summary of your latest 3 or 4 positions.

Representative Programmer Professional Markets resume experience can include:

  • Experience scrubbing, data validation checks and logging the results
  • Prior experience with Informatica ETL, Python, Perl, Oracle Stored procedures and SQL
  • Experience in analyzing, designing, implementing solutions for risk, margin and reporting platform for Prime Brokerage business
  • Past experience designing and developing a monitoring dashboard or framework
  • We are looking for motivated technical developer with a solid track record for delivering complex systems
  • Experienced in implementing product RM4 product modeling rules for PB risk batch

Education on a Programmer Professional Markets Resume

Make sure to make education a priority on your programmer professional markets resume. If you’ve been working for a few years and have a few solid positions to show, put your education after your programmer professional markets experience. For example, if you have a Ph.D in Neuroscience and a Master's in the same sphere, just list your Ph.D. Besides the doctorate, Master’s degrees go next, followed by Bachelor’s and finally, Associate’s degree.

Additional details to include:

  • School you graduated from
  • Major/ minor
  • Year of graduation
  • Location of school

These are the four additional pieces of information you should mention when listing your education on your resume.

Professional Skills in Programmer Professional Markets Resume

When listing skills on your programmer professional markets resume, remember always to be honest about your level of ability. Include the Skills section after experience.

Present the most important skills in your resume, there's a list of typical programmer professional markets skills:

  • Strong unit testing, debugging and problem-determination skills
  • Prior experience with architecting, designing/engineering and implementing Web based UI with tools like React or similar
  • Proficient analytic skills monitoring trends, processing and controls
  • Solid experience with test-driven development required
  • Strong work ethic and good team player
  • Strong ability to test and deliver stable products with valid data

List of Typical Experience For a Programmer Professional Markets Resume

1

Experience For Programmer Professional Markets Developer Resume

  • Experience as a Liaison between development and support teams
  • Hands on experience with a variety of data tools such as RDBMS, NoSQL, Spark, Teradata and SQL etc
  • Demonstrable knowledge in programming across more than one of the following: Java, Scala, Python, and shell scripts
  • Familiarity with data loading tools like Sqoop
  • In-depth knowledge of Capital Markets
2

Experience For Programmer Professional Markets Manager Resume

  • The ability to understand how risk impacts margin calculation and implement margin calculation processes
  • Interact with business users and understand requirements and implement analytical solutions. Integrate analytics components into batch processes to ensure high through-put and scalability
  • The scope includes design and development of generic components needed for a Regulatory/Management Reporting and Analytic framework using Bank of America in-house proprietary framework
  • Experience in Java application development end to end
  • Knowledge of risk (credit, operational and market)
  • ANTLR, NetworkX and Data lineage
3

Experience For Programmer Professional Markets Resume

  • Develop efficient, configurable and scalable applications
  • In Java / Python, C++
  • Possess deep technical understanding of portal technologies including the use of Message Buses, Struts/Springs frameworks, Distributed Caching, Restful processing, traditional databases (and SQL / NOSQL databases, Oracle, Netezza and Big data(Hadoop)), Spark, Solr, Imapala, Hive2, Hbase,
  • Java/ J2EE technology, designing and developing reusable components, design patterns, mainstream web technologies (i.e. JavaScript, JSON, HTML5,Jquery, CSS3,Bootstrap,Kendo UI and Angular JS) and application performance tuning with core JAVA skills And Unix Shell scripting
  • Experience in Informatica PowerCenter (9x/10x), focused on utilizing push down optimization, mapplets and worklets
  • Experience with significant automation and enhancement of existing and new processes required to support CIDW’s adoption in the Enterprise as an official Authorized Data Provisioner
  • Previous experience in data analysis, requirements, documentation, data quality, design, code, test, and level 2/3 support of star schema data warehouse
4

Experience For Programmer Professional Markets Developer Resume

  • Team uses an agile development process
  • Collaborate with development leads to ensure performance and scalability of mission critical applications are feasible
  • Develop, lead and communicate a talented team in a highly agile Scrum environment
  • Knowledgeable in big data technologies stack Spark, Impala, Hive, HBase, Casandra, Apache NiFi
  • Develop and maintain ETL components
  • Work on Margin Robustness Program
  • Needs in depth knowledge of SSIS, SQL Server and ETL
5

Experience For Programmer Professional Markets Manager Resume

  • Knowledge of capital market data and asset
  • Handle multiple concurrent projects and manage execution across multiple work-streams
  • Basic knowledge of data structures and algorithms
  • Knowledge of middleware like MQ-Series
  • Practical exposure to agile methodologies, tools and techniques is necessary
6

Experience For Programmer Professional Markets Resume

  • Experience in mapping, transforming and loading data from/to heterogeneous sources / destinations: flat file, Oracle, SQL Server and object oriented databases through multiple layers and environments
  • Past experience coordinating regional deployments and testing
  • Create automated jobs to load data to databases
  • Troubleshoot defects to determine root cause
  • Familiarity with sensitivities of market traded instruments, at a high level
7

Experience For Programmer Professional Markets Developer Resume

  • Experience handling significant automation and enhancement of existing and new processes required to support CIDW’s adoption in the Enterprise as an official Authorized Data Provisioner
  • Provide innovative tactical solutions when necessary, to meet regional requirements
  • Relationship management skills working directly with business and technology partners to translate business requirements into effective, efficient technology deployments
  • Experience in Quartz
  • Learn new products / tools / technologies to maintain the company’s competitive edge

List of Typical Skills For a Programmer Professional Markets Resume

1

Skills For Programmer Professional Markets Developer Resume

  • Some experience with excel and VB add-ins is good to have
  • Strong development experience
  • Strong experience with SQL, Python, OOAD
  • Good understanding of various platforms, databases, technologies and tools utilized during project execution
  • Experience in building risk / margin front office application development, using JAVA/Python/SQL
  • Excellent aptitude in performance tuning, multithreading and concurrency concepts
  • Experience with any of the reporting tools like Spotfire, Business Objects, Crystal Reports, Tableau is preferable
  • Solid quantitative/mathematical ability; understanding of matrices, interpolation required
  • Excellent grasp of data analysis and presentation tools, issue tracking systems, e.g. Excel, JIRA, etc
2

Skills For Programmer Professional Markets Manager Resume

  • Experience in Database Development utilizing SQL Server
  • Experience with MS (SQL Server Integration Services (SSIS) 2008 or later; using SSIS conditional splits, derived columns, lookups, and dimensions
  • Have experience working in Windows, Linux, Autosys or other scheduler, FTP
  • Create complex Stored Procedures, Triggers and functions for validation and loading
  • Experience working with development teams globally to design/implement/deploy strategic software applications
  • Experience providing business as usual (BAU) application support to business partners and maintenance of production applications
  • Experience with scheduling tools such as Autosys, TIDAL etc
  • Experience with success range of business analysis and/or programming tasks and technologies
3

Skills For Programmer Professional Markets Resume

  • Experience writing high performance, reliable and maintainable code
  • Hands on experience in handling different file formats like Parquet, Avro, XML and Text
  • Proven success and career progression with respected industry leading companies
  • Experience working in Python and/or Java, C/C++/C#
  • Strong understanding of standard SDLC practices
  • Experience handling triage and escalation in a production support role
4

Skills For Programmer Professional Markets Developer Resume

  • Risk Frontier experience
  • Experience in risk and prime brokerage (PB)
  • Past hands on experience with PB risk engine infrastructure components and APIs
  • Former migration experience in RiskMetrics-3
  • Strong ability to document system design information
  • Experience in Java UI technologies HTML5/Angular JS/Backbone JS/Bootstrap
  • Experience in large scale enterprise application implementation
  • Nice to have experience with Oracle and SQL Server
  • Financial experience in the capital markets space is desirable
5

Skills For Programmer Professional Markets Manager Resume

  • Experience in Risk and Margin analytics development
  • Proven ability to interact communicate requirements for risk computation to Equity Front office, understand details product term sheets
  • Proven track record of using agile methodology and focus on best practices is critical
  • Experience in technical project management in financial services
  • Experience with core JAVA, Java EE, Web logic and Apache frameworks
  • Experience C# scripts within SSIS
  • Team work experience desired
  • Experience in continuous build/deploy processes
  • Understands how to provide good timing estimates for project and can identify risks early on (and doesn’t wait to the last minute to ask for help)
6

Skills For Programmer Professional Markets Resume

  • Proven understanding with Hadoop, Hive, Pig, and Sqoop
  • 9 plusyears of experience in Financial Services (Investment Banking, Finance andE-commerce)and Information Technology
  • Tware development experience
  • Experience with .NET Framework 4.0/4.5, LINQ and Entity Framework
  • Experience with WebServices, WCF and ASP.NET Web API
  • Data management experience (RDBMS, Hadoop, data extraction / transformation techniques
  • Experience in traditional object oriented development work in Python/Java
7

Skills For Programmer Professional Markets Developer Resume

  • XML experience
  • Experience in a large Data Warehouse environment
  • Experience in Metadata Manager/Business Glossary
  • Experience in Linux/Unix
  • Experience with SQL Server 2008 or above
  • Managing and deploying Impala
  • Understanding of data security and governance
  • Understanding of derivatives and financial products required
8

Skills For Programmer Professional Markets Manager Resume

  • Understanding Equities/Fixed Income/Credit products at a high level
  • Take leadership for identifying and resolving development/engineering issues
  • Creative individual with a track record of working on and implementing innovative tech based solutions
  • Well versed with Oracle Pl/SQL programming, JDBC programming, database design principles
  • Knowledge of performance tuning data intensive applications
  • Expertise in performance profiling, ability to identify performance improvements and memory optimizations
  • BS/MS in Computer Science, Engineering, or any quantitative discipline
  • Background in enterprise stress testing
  • Service ad hoc requests or troubleshoot issues, by running SQL queries or python scripts
9

Skills For Programmer Professional Markets Resume

  • Ensure high quality of applications, through proper design, implementation, leveraging the grid, unit test cases, and adherence to the release process
  • Study documentation/ demos to grasp working environment with minimal supervision
  • Basic knowledge of position and market data sourcing components
  • Basic familiarity with PB business from risk reporting perspective
  • Familiarity with CCAR and back-testing processes desired
  • Performance tune the ETL process and recommend and implement ETL tuning techniques
  • Expertise desired in enterprise financial application development, rather than deep-down pure quantitative/mathematical modeling expertise
  • Expertise desired in enterprise financial application development, rather than deep-down pure quantitative/mathematical modelling expertise
  • Python programming
10

Skills For Programmer Professional Markets Developer Resume

  • Use Teradata/Netezza utilities fastload, multiload, tpump and NZLoad to load data
  • Write BTEQ/NZSQL scripts to transform data
  • Write Fastexport, NZLOAD scripts to export data
  • Construct shell driver routines (write, test and implement UNIX scripts)
  • Translate complex business requirements into technical solutions
  • Proficient in .NET Framework, WPF, WinForms
  • Knowledge of the basic data structures
  • Well versed in the SDLC lifecycle processes (Agile)

Related to Programmer Professional Markets Resume Samples

Professional Programmer Analyst Resume Sample

Work Experience

  •  Working through the analysis, design, implementation, integration, testing and deployment phases of project delivery   •  Understanding technical design and associated design documentation, and participate in design reviews   •  Execute and report the assigned project tasks over it...
Professional Skills

  •  Experience in dynamic languages like Ruby ...
  •  Excellent verbal and writing skills; abili...
  •  Experience in engineering application deve...
4.8
15 votes

SQL Programmer Resume Sample

Work Experience

  •  Evaluate current business processes and methodologies, make recommendations to enhance the performance and functionality of the team’s data resources and structure, and assist in implementation / execution   •  Leads SQL programming team   •  Follow the established PMO framework an...
Professional Skills

  •  Prior experience with geocoding, geocoding...
  •  Demonstrated customer focus and strong com...
  •  Experience Systems Analyst or Project Mana...
4.8
11 votes

System Programmer Resume Sample

Work Experience

  •  Coordinates activities with personal computer support staff to ensure that appropriate support is provided on all application issues   •  Knowledge of z/OS internals and common industry third party products   •  Define monitoring policy and procedure and coordinate with the ICS and...
Professional Skills

  •  Strong analytical problem solving skills a...
  •  Experience in proven IMS (IBM's Informatio...
  •  Experience in proven DB2 (Database 2) skills
4.6
20 votes

Analyst / Senior Quantitative Analyst Resume Sample

Work Experience

  •  Chartered Financial Analyst (CFA), Financial Risk Manager (FRM) designation   •  Monitor the effectiveness of models in use and continually update model parameters with actual results and changing trends   •  Create, enhance and maintain models and model parameters for various mode...
Professional Skills

  •  Hands on experience with credit risk model...
  •  Other programming/software familiarity: st...
  •  Excellent interpersonal and communications...
4.9
25 votes

Full Stack .NET Developer Resume Sample

Work Experience

  •  Design and development of software applications (primarily web based) used in various areas of the bank (such as Loans processing, Treasury, Middle Office etc.)   •  Unit and Integration Testing – planning, execution and evaluation   •  Production Release preparation and coordinati...
4.8
24 votes

Specialist, BI Resume Sample

Work Experience

  •  Understands logical and physical data models, data modeling methodologies   •  Experience in data reporting and visualization area with atleast 2-3 years’ experience on Tableau development   •  Experience as BI/DW consultant   •  Intelligence, analytical mindset...
Professional Skills

  •  Attention to detail and strong interperson...
  •  Strong skills and experience with scriptin...
  •  Strong project management skills including...
4.6
12 votes
Resume Builder

Create a Resume in Minutes with Professional Resume Templates